Relevant laws to consider

Before your organisation starts a campaign or protest, take some time to understand the laws that might apply to your activities.

The relevant laws to consider include:

  • defamation laws - to make sure you are not liable for defaming someone during your campaign or protest
  • safety laws - to make sure that everyone involved is safe and understands the laws that apply, and
  • council or city regulations about large public gatherings or activities that may disrupt traffic or public transport
